USWNT's Midge Purce will miss Olympics, NWSL season with torn ACL: 'I'm heartbroken'

USWNT forward Midge Purce will miss the entire NWSL season and the upcoming Paris Olympics with an ACL injury.
"I’ve torn my ACL. It’s a reality I’m still struggling with," Purce, 28, wrote in a statement posted to social media on Wednesday. "I’m heartbroken to no longer be available for my season with Gotham or for Olympic selection with the USWNT."
Purce, who was named the championship game MVP after leading NJ/NY Gotham FC to a 2023 NWSL title, suffered the injury during Gotham's season-opener against the Portland Thorns on Sunday. She went down during first half stoppage time after battling for the ball with the Thorns' Sophia Smith. Purce instantly grabbed her left knee and said "I'm out," before limping off the field.

Purce expressed gratitude to everyone who has showed support following her season-ending injury and promised to do "everything I can to get back on the field."
"I am so blessed. Since my last game, so many friends, teammates and even players I’ve only ever competed against, took the time to extend their supports, concern and love," she wrote. "Your messages have meant so much to me throughout this process, you have consoled what, for a moment, felt inconsolable. Thank you for reminding me that our football world is not only full with incredible talent but also, incredible kindness."
Purce played her first match for the USWNT as a defender in November 2019. She was called up as a forward two years later and helped the U.S. win the SheBelieves Cup in 2021, 2022 and 2023. Purce reportedly was being considered for the USWNT's 2023 World Cup team, but suffered a torn quad in April.
She was part of the USWNT team that won the 2024 Concacaf W Gold Cup in February. In total, she has made 30 appearances for the national team and has scored four goals with five assists.
Purce missed most of the 2023 NWSL league with the quad injury, but was instrumental in Gotham's championship playoff run. Purce assisted both goals in Gotham's 2-1 win over OL Reign, now called Seattle Reign FC.
